O que é multiplataforma?
O termo “multiplataforma” refere-se à capacidade de um software ou aplicativo de operar em diferentes sistemas operacionais e dispositivos. Isso significa que uma aplicação desenvolvida com essa característica pode ser utilizada em plataformas como Windows, macOS, Linux, Android e iOS, sem a necessidade de reescrever o código para cada ambiente. Essa abordagem é especialmente valiosa no contexto do web design, onde a diversidade de dispositivos e sistemas operacionais é uma realidade constante.
Importância da Multiplataforma no Web Design
No mundo do web design, a experiência do usuário é fundamental. Com a crescente variedade de dispositivos, desde desktops até smartphones e tablets, a criação de sites que funcionem de maneira consistente em todas essas plataformas é crucial. A abordagem multiplataforma garante que os usuários tenham acesso ao mesmo conteúdo e funcionalidades, independentemente do dispositivo que estejam utilizando, o que melhora a satisfação e a retenção do usuário.
Vantagens de Usar Tecnologias Multiplataforma
Uma das principais vantagens de utilizar tecnologias multiplataforma é a economia de tempo e recursos. Em vez de desenvolver e manter várias versões de um aplicativo para diferentes sistemas operacionais, os desenvolvedores podem criar uma única base de código que funcione em todos eles. Isso não apenas reduz os custos de desenvolvimento, mas também facilita a implementação de atualizações e correções de bugs, pois as mudanças precisam ser feitas apenas uma vez.
Desafios da Multiplataforma
Apesar das vantagens, o desenvolvimento multiplataforma também apresenta desafios. Um dos principais é garantir que a experiência do usuário seja otimizada em todas as plataformas. Isso pode significar que algumas funcionalidades precisam ser ajustadas ou até mesmo removidas para garantir que o aplicativo funcione corretamente em dispositivos com diferentes capacidades. Além disso, a performance pode variar entre plataformas, exigindo testes rigorosos para garantir uma experiência fluida.
Exemplos de Ferramentas Multiplataforma
Existem várias ferramentas e frameworks que facilitam o desenvolvimento multiplataforma. Por exemplo, o React Native permite que desenvolvedores criem aplicativos móveis utilizando JavaScript, enquanto o Flutter, desenvolvido pelo Google, oferece uma abordagem semelhante, mas com foco em uma interface de usuário rica e responsiva. Essas ferramentas ajudam a simplificar o processo de desenvolvimento e a garantir que os aplicativos funcionem bem em diferentes dispositivos.
Multiplataforma e SEO
Quando se trata de SEO, a abordagem multiplataforma também pode ter um impacto significativo. Sites que são otimizados para funcionar em diferentes dispositivos tendem a ter melhores taxas de retenção e menor taxa de rejeição, fatores que são considerados pelos motores de busca ao classificar páginas. Além disso, garantir que o site seja responsivo e carregue rapidamente em todas as plataformas pode melhorar a visibilidade nos resultados de busca.
O Futuro do Desenvolvimento Multiplataforma
O futuro do desenvolvimento multiplataforma parece promissor, com a evolução constante das tecnologias e ferramentas disponíveis. À medida que mais empresas reconhecem a importância de atingir uma audiência diversificada, a demanda por soluções multiplataforma deve continuar a crescer. Isso pode levar ao surgimento de novas ferramentas e frameworks que tornam o desenvolvimento ainda mais acessível e eficiente.
Considerações Finais sobre Multiplataforma
Em resumo, o conceito de multiplataforma é essencial no contexto atual do web design e desenvolvimento de software. Com a diversidade de dispositivos e sistemas operacionais, a capacidade de criar aplicações que funcionem de maneira consistente em várias plataformas é uma habilidade valiosa. À medida que a tecnologia avança, a importância de soluções multiplataforma só tende a aumentar, tornando-se uma prioridade para desenvolvedores e empresas que buscam alcançar um público mais amplo.